**Capacity note for the Fernlock relevance experiments.** Heads up before you approve: the new synonym expansion roughly doubles candidate set size on long queries, so the Fernlock rankers will need more headroom during the A/B window. I've sized the shard pool assuming peak-hour query mix, plus 20% slack for reindexing overlap. Worth eyeballing my math. The knobs that actually drive the cost model are the ranker constants below.

constants for yaduf-fahag:
BUDGETS = {
    "kelix": 528,
    "briwyn": 734,
}

// Heads up for whoever's auditing this: the Perchline fleet sits behind the
// Quillgate load balancer, and the LB pokes /healthz every 5s. This constant
// is the grace window before we report unhealthy — we pad it so a slow GC
// pause doesn't yank a node mid-request. Yes, the endpoint is unauthenticated,
// but it's only reachable from the LB subnet and returns zero internals.
// Don't widen the window without pinging the traffic folks first. The build
// this was last verified against is recorded below.

pipeline stamp: htk3_20a

Alert: TemplateRenderLatencyHigh fires when the Fernwick rendering service's p99 goes over 900ms for five straight minutes. Usually it's someone shipping a template with unbounded loops, but heads up for the security angle: a few past incidents were caused by crafted template payloads probing the sandbox, so don't just dismiss it as a perf blip. Check recent template uploads and the sandbox escape counters before acking. Triage steps and historical context live on this page.

runbook for yadup-fahif: https://jira.qorvelcorp.internal/spaces/spaces/spaces/b46212397071